CRUMB is a 3D electronic circuit simulation app for beginners and enthusiasts on iOS and Android.

Key features

3D Workbench Interfaceedge

Interactive 3D environment for constructing prototype circuits.

Oscilloscope Analysisstandard

Visualizes voltage and current behavior within circuit wires.

Competition

Competitive landscape for CRUMB

How's the Productivity market?

CRUMB holds a niche position in the Education category, with recent rankings showing volatility across international markets. The gap between its 3D-first interface and the simulation accuracy of incumbents like EveryCircuit limits its grossing potential.

EveryCircuit
EveryCircuitactive nemesis

By MuseMaze

With over 58,000 reviews and a decade of market presence, this is the dominant incumbent in the electronic circuit simulation niche.

  • Established community-driven circuit sharing platform allows users to publish and discover complex user-created designs.
  • Advanced real-time simulation engine provides visual current flow animations that simplify understanding of complex circuit behavior.
  • Cross-platform synchronization enables users to transition seamlessly between mobile devices and desktop web browsers.
